Civil Engineer Salary in Wheeling, West Virginia
The median civil engineer salary in Wheeling, WV is $70,153 per year, which is 22% below the national median and 7.1% below the West Virginia state average.

Civil Engineer Salary in Wheeling by Experience
In Wheeling, an entry-level civil engineer earns around $48,360, while experienced professionals earn up to $101,400 per year. The local cost of living index is 78% of the national average.

Job Outlook
Nationally, civil engineer employment is projected to grow 5% over the next decade (faster than average). Demand in Wheeling may vary based on local industry and population growth.
